Css animation performance

WebComing from France, I work as a freelance front-end developer and designer specializing in motion and web interactions. Product design-oriented, I love to build good user experiences with creative interfaces using thoughtful motion and unique interactions. Focus on UX-UI design and motion and interactive web design, I pay particular attention to building … WebFeb 28, 2024 · While in the DevTools, go to the Performance panel, and click on the record button. Then, scroll the page for a few seconds, and stop the recording. You'll see an overview like the one above. Even when you select a piece of text, new frames are displayed as you select more letters and lines.

Performance monitoring in CSS animations - Medium

WebMar 23, 2024 · // Fall back to generated CSS Animations or JS.} Until that changes, while you can use JavaScript-based libraries to do the animation, you might find that you get more reliable performance by baking a CSS animation and using that instead. Equally, if your app already relies on JavaScript for its animations, you may be better served by … shards fire emblem echoes https://dslamacompany.com

CSS transitions and hover animations, an interactive guide - Josh …

WebNov 20, 2024 · Animation performance is a surprisingly deep and interesting area, well beyond the scope of this introductory tutorial. But let's cover the absolutely-critical, need-to-know bits: Some CSS properties are wayyy more expensive to animate than others. WebDec 20, 2012 · In the Chrome dev tools, you can click over to the “Timeline” tab, then onto “Frames”, and then press the circle “Record” button along the bottom. With the animation running, start the recording for a little bit then stop it. The data is best if no other web sites are visible particularly if they are doing any animation. WebFeb 24, 2024 · The following practical tips will help improve one or more of the Application performance factors discussed above. Use CSS animations and transitions. Instead of using some library's animate() function, which probably currently uses many badly performing technologies (setTimeout() or top/left positioning, for example) use CSS … poole waite \u0026 co limited

Building performant expand & collapse animations

Category:The Main Difference Between CSS Animations & Transitions - HubSpot

Tags:Css animation performance

Css animation performance

Why are some animations slow? - web.dev

WebMay 2, 2016 · If two elements have the same animation applied to them, the Animations tab assigns them the same color. The color itself is random and has no significance. For example, in the screenshot below the two elements div.eye.left::after and div.eye.right::after have the same animation (eyes) applied to them, as do the div.feet::before and … WebAn HTML file transmitted to a client device is configured to call JavaScript code, where the JavaScript code is configured to call a requestAnimationFrame browser application programming interface (API) with an argument identifying a callback function. The callback function is configurable to cause the web browser to: 1) reset a first Cascading Style …

Css animation performance

Did you know?

WebMay 2, 2016 · The performance advantage of CSS Animations/Transitions is that these animations that can be composited on the GPU, can also be delegated to a separate thread or process. This allows them to continue running smoothly even when the main thread is busy. That’s something that scripted animation simply cannot do unless they use CSS … WebSep 27, 2012 · Sometimes that worked, sometimes it didn't, depending on exactly what's going on. Anyway. In CSS, one way to force something into a layer is to transform it …

WebDec 19, 2024 · The other 100 items were looping with a CSS animation every second. Sounds really crazy to me as a fact, but thinking about how it appeared there, step-by-step, makes some sense. ... In the end, between performance and user experience, we chose performance and removed animations completely but increased the threshold for … WebJun 27, 2013 · 2 Answers. Nope, the performance should be just about the same. opacity changes are handle by the GPU so on most modern browser you'll have a real smooth …

WebSep 10, 2024 · CSS transitions are generally best for simple from-to movements, while CSS animations are for more complex series of movements. It’s easy to confuse CSS transitions and animations because they let you do similar things. Here are just a few examples: You can visualize property changes. You can set easing functions to control the rate at which ... WebOct 6, 2024 · Animation performance and frame rate # It is widely accepted that a frame rate of 60 FPS is the target when animating anything on the web. This frame rate will ensure that your animations look smooth. ... CSS-based animations, and Web Animations (in the browsers that support the API), are typically handled on a thread known as the …

WebCss layout and animations, Responsive design, Web performance optimization, Search engine optimisation (Seo), Cross-browser compatibility, hosting. ️ - Design:

WebFeb 28, 2024 · While in the DevTools, go to the Performance panel, and click on the record button. Then, scroll the page for a few seconds, and stop the recording. You'll see an … shards from above and belowWebApr 22, 2024 · The foundation of animation relies on some CSS properties that you will often use in CSS based animation heavy implementations. position: (absolute /relative) … poole warriors michiganWebApr 10, 2024 · With the effect, we only need to add content to the area intermittently so that the effect of typing can be achieved. This can be achieved in many ways in JavaScript, such as setTimeout, setInterval, async await, etc. Below is an example: poole weather forecast bbcWebFeb 24, 2024 · Animation on the web can be done via SVG, JavaScript, including and WebGL, CSS animation, , animated gifs and even animated PNGs and … poole weather 15 dayWebDec 20, 2012 · In the Chrome dev tools, you can click over to the “Timeline” tab, then onto “Frames”, and then press the circle “Record” button along the bottom. With the … poole webcam liveWebAug 27, 2024 · 7. Use Modern Layout Techniques. For many years it was necessary to use CSS float to lay out pages. The technique is a hack. It requires lots of code and … poole weather forecast met officeWebOct 12, 2024 · On your browser, open up the developer tools by right clicking and selecting Inspect. Once the tools are open, head over to the Performance tab. You can record the … shards from above and below new world